The country of Ghana used to be known as the Gold Coast. Once Ghana gained independence in 1957 it became known as Ghana.

There is no continent of Ghana. But there is a country called Ghana In the continent of Africa. Specifically The Republic of Ghana is located in West Africa close to the Ivory Coast.
The currency of Ghana is called the Cedi. (plural: Cedis)
